WESTERVILLE, Ohio – Baldwin Wallace University women's basketball senior guard
Leah Riley (Cincinnati / Sycamore) earned her first Ohio Athletic Conference Women's Basketball Athlete of the Week recognition of her career.
Coming off of a junior season where she scored 31 points total through 17 appearances,
Riley dropped 30 points in Saturday's 106-60 blowout of Muskingum. This mark was a career best and doubled her previous career best of 15 points that she set in mid-November against Wooster in the Nan Nichols Classic. She was named to the Nan Nichols All-Tournament team following her 15-point game too.
Riley's 30 points were the most points scored in a single game by any Yellow Jacket this season. She is now the co-owner of the most points scored in a game in the OAC this fall. The hot shooter went 7-7 from deep, 10-11 from the field, and 3-3 from the free throw line on Saturday. BW with 106 points now owns the single-game high in points scored in any OAC game this season above two teams who scored 89 points.
Riley's night also helped the Jackets complete a 2-0 start to the OAC calendar after defeating the Mount Union Purple Raiders last Tuesday 54-52 in Berea.
